Buscar

Atividade 4 - Sistemas Operacionais

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você viu 3, do total de 3 páginas

Prévia do material em texto

Não é uma técnica de gerência de memória:
Um computador com endereços de 32 bits usa uma tabela de páginas de dois níveis. Os endereços virtuais são divididos em um campo de 11
bits para o primeiro nível da tabela, outro campo de 11 bits para o segundo nível e um último campo para o desloamento. Quantas páginas
podem existir neste sistema?
Várias foram as técnicas propostas para otimizar a alocação de memória. Entretanto, independentemente da técnica utilizada, pode acontecer de
não haver memória principal disponível para todos os processos. Para solucionar este problema foi proposta uma técnica que é implementada em
praticamente todos os sistemas operacionais atuais . Esta técnica consistem em selecionar um processo residente da memória que é transferido
da memória principal para a memória secundária. Desta forma, libera-se memória principal para execução de novos processos. Para que o
processo que está em memória secundária retorne à memória principal, o procedimento inicial é repetido, sendo outro processo transferido para
a memória secundária. Estamos nos referindo a que técnica?
SISTEMAS OPERACIONAIS
Lupa Calc.
Vídeo PPT MP3
Prezado (a) Aluno(a),
Você fará agora seu TESTE DE CONHECIMENTO! Lembre-se que este exercício é opcional, mas não valerá ponto para sua avaliação. O mesmo
será composto de questões de múltipla escolha.
Após responde cada questão, você terá acesso ao gabarito comentado e/ou à explicação da mesma. Aproveite para se familiarizar com este
modelo de questões que será usado na sua AV e AVS.
1.
Overlay
Alocação circular por prioridade
Swapping
Paginação
Alocação particionada
2.
232
210
211
222
212
Explicação:
2^11 x 2^11 = 2^22
3.
Dinamic memory acess (DMA)
Trashing
Memória virtual
Swapping
1 of 3
(MEC 2008) Existem ferramentas para monitoramento e diagnóstico de ambientes computacionais. O monitoramento de memória pode
ser realizado por meio de estatísticas que possibilitam medir o fluxo de páginas da memória do sistema para os dispositivos de
armazenamento de massa anexos. Taxas altas podem significar que o sistema tem pouca memória e está com problemas, gastando mais
recursos do sistema para mover páginas para dentro e para fora da memória do que rodar aplicações. Esse problema é denominado:
Quantas páginas um processo pode ter, considerando que seu endereço lógico é composto por 20 bits, sendo os 7 bits mais significativos
utilizados para identificar a página e os demais o deslocamento dentro da página?
Quantas páginas um processo pode ter sabendo o endereço é composto por 20 bits, onde 7 identificam a página e os demais o deslocamento
dentro da página?
Os sistemas operacionais dos microcomputadores possuem como uma de suas principais características o gerenciamento
da memória principal. Analise as sentenças sobre gerenciamento de memória e, em seguida, assinale a alternativa
correta:
I. A relocação de código executável dos programas pode ocorrer de forma dinâmica, quando o sistema operacional espera
a liberação da região de memória usada no primeiro carregamento do programa na memória
II. Na paginação antecipada o sistema faz uma previsão segura das páginas que serão necessárias à execução do
programa, trazendo-as para a memória. Desta forma se elimina page fault, já que todas as páginas estarão no working set
do processo
III. Para maior eficiência da técnica de segmentação, os programas devem estar bem modularizados, pois caso contrário,
grandes pedaços de código estarão na memória desnecessariamente, não permitindo que programas de outros usuários
compartilhem a memória
Page faults
Explicação:
É uma definição de swapping
4.
crashing.
timeout.
overlay.
trashing.
overflow.
5.
255 páginas
8K páginas
128 páginas
13 páginas
7 páginas
6.
8K páginas
128 páginas
7 páginas
255 páginas
13 páginas
Explicação:
como 7 bits define a página, 2^7 páginas podem ser endereçadas = 128
7.
2 of 3
Um computador com um endereço de 32 bits usa uma tabela de páginas de dois níveis. Os endereços virtuais são divididos em um campo de 8
bits para o primeiro nível da tabela, outro de 12 bits para o segundo nível e um último campo para o deslocamento. O número de páginas que
pode vir a existir no espaço de endereçamento virtual e o tamamanho da página são respectivamente:
Somente a setença III está correta.
Somente as senteças II e III estão corretas.
Somente as sentenças I e III estão corretas
Somente a sentença I e II estão corretas
Somente a sentença II está correta
8.
4K e 8K
20M e 12K
4K e 1M
1M e 4K
1M e 1M
Legenda: Questão não respondida Questão não gravada Questão gravada
3 of 3

Outros materiais